The Opportunity
The Senior Executive Support provides high-level executive support to ensure the efficient operation of the Deputy Vice-Chancellor’s Office within the Division of Western Sydney and External Engagement. Working closely with the Director of Operations and the Executive Officer, the position supports critical activities, manages complex workflows and contributes to the effective delivery of divisional priorities.
The Senior Executive Support will coordinate complex calendars, meetings and events, including senior meetings with internal and external stakeholders. This includes preparing agendas, briefing materials and follow-up actions, supporting travel and diary management, and ensuring the Deputy Vice-Chancellor’s time is used effectively.
As a key liaison between the Executive and a broad range of University and external stakeholders, the role requires clear communication, sound judgement and discretion. The position also coordinates committee documentation, supports project tracking, maintains accurate records and contributes to compliant, professional and responsive office operations.

ABOUT WESTERN
Western Sydney University was established in 1989, bringing together a number of existing higher education institutions across the region to create a single, unified university for Western Sydney. Founded with a strong commitment to accessibility and community engagement, the University was designed to expand educational opportunities for one of Australia’s most diverse and rapidly growing regions. Over the years, it has evolved into a world-class institution known for its innovation, research excellence, and focus on equity and social justice—continuing to play a vital role in shaping the future of Greater Western Sydney and beyond.
